Green Day is a Bay-Area based Punk Rock trio that shot to fame in the early 1990s and helped to re-popularize the genre.
In April 2009 Green Day announced they would perform at the New York Bowery Ballroom on May 18. Playing at small venues, while not unheard of, is rare for the band. The group performed for a 500 capacity crowd in San Francisco at the DNA Lounge. 21st Century Breakdown
The band recently announce their eight studio album, 21st Century Breakdown, would be released in May. The album is reported to be a concept album, broken into three acts: Heroes and Cons," "Charlatans and Saints" and "Horseshoes and Handgrenades." Their last album, American Idiot, won the Grammy for Best Rock Album and has sold over 5 million copies. Emerging from the Punk scene that centered around the 924 Gilman Street club in Berkeley, California, their debut album Dookie was released in 1994 and went on to sell over 10 million albums on the strength of hit songs such as "Basket Case", "Longview" and "When I Come Around." After a period of middling success, the band re-emerged in 2004 with their critically praised and commercially successful concept album American Idiot - which went on to win the Grammy for "Best Rock Album".-
